WebExercise. Exercise can help your back heal. It also helps your back get stronger and more flexible, preventing any reinjury. Ask your healthcare provider about specific exercises for your back. Use good posture to avoid reinjury. When moving, bend at the hips and knees. Don’t bend at the waist or twist around. This metaphor highlights the struggle with internal experiences and the … WebPlaying Tug of War improves your dog’s eye-mouth coordination (his aim and grip). An excellent upper body exercise, tug of war works the muscles of the chest, shoulders, forearms, and core. Played well, this builds and deepens bonds between dog and person. It can also decrease the likelihood of your dog developing resource guarding of various ...
